## Onboarding: Waveform Previews in Soundlathe

Welcome, plugin authors. Soundlathe renders an audio waveform preview for every uploaded clip before your plugin's effects chain runs. Previews are generated asynchronously by the Rendermill service at 100 samples per second of audio and cached for 48 hours. Your plugin should poll the preview status endpoint rather than blocking on upload. To request previews during local development, authenticate against the internal Rendermill endpoint using the key below.

app token of fajop-fahif = qvz4-AnML

Subject: Cut-over complete — Bramblewire breaker now fronting the Ostrel API

The cut-over finished Saturday night without incident. All traffic to the Ostrel upstream now passes through the Bramblewire circuit breaker; the legacy direct path is disabled but not yet removed, pending two clean weeks. During the switch we tightened the trip threshold after observing brief latency spikes. For future reference, the breaker went live with the following configuration.

service settings:
QUENAEL_HOST=quenael.tolvaqlabs.internal
QUENAEL_PORT=9000

// Threshold for the Squatwatch package-name scanner.
// Names within this edit distance of a popular package on
// the Fernmoor registry get flagged for manual review rather
// than auto-blocked, since legitimate forks often land in
// this range. Raising it floods the review queue; lowering
// it misses obvious squats. Last tuned against the corpus
// snapshot identified by the token below.

session token of kagup-hahaf = htk3_2b8

Adds line-length and heading-depth checks to the Quillmark doc linter. Rules now load from a single config module instead of scattered defaults; future maintainers should edit only that module. Severity mapping is unchanged. The anchor validator was rewritten to avoid the regex backtracking issue Marguerite flagged in the Fennel Ridge audit. Tests cover all rule toggles. If you change any threshold, update the golden fixtures in the same commit. Current tuning constants are as follows.

tuning table, kawep-tawif:
CAPS = {
    "olidor": 80,
    "belion": 7,
    "quenys": 225,
    "druox": 839,
    "fraath": 482,
}